Originally Posted by fromWRXtoEVO
I don't get it. The SRT-8 hasn't really been there for that long. In fact, pound per pound the lesser power R/T (5.7l) wasn't that fast, in fact the previous Mustang GT was quicker than the R/T. The SRT-8 was one step above the Mustang GT but it also cost almost $40000 while the Mustang start at around $25000 so lets give it a fair game.

Remember, Ford had the Shelby GT500. As per the Camaro, well, yes, it came out last year with more power but it hasn't been a year since they came out and Ford Already steeped to the plate with the Mustang GT.

Do the math, the Camaro takes 6.2liters to make 430hp, the Mustang makes 421(about 435hp really) with just a 5.0liter..uhmmm...


The Mustang GT is always welcome. No, I don't think it is too late.
